WebFerrite cores have a high permeability so you need to introduce an air gap to reduce this permeability, thus increasing the magnetic field H strength needed to magnetize the core to a flux density B. This air gap has a severe disadvantage: within the air gap the relative permeability is reduced to unity and this causes the flux to exit the core ... http://hyperphysics.phy-astr.gsu.edu/hbase/magnetic/indtor.html frog change sex https://zambezihunters.com

WebApr 21, 2024 · This relative permeability drops like a rock at core saturation as can be seen next. Inductance is directly a function of the relative permeability and so it too must drop … WebJul 1, 2024 · For correct calculation at radio frequencies, you have to use the real part of the complex magnetic permeability μ' of the ferrite as the relative permeability μ r.
